Nauryz is a celebration of spring, the renewal of nature, the beginning of a new year, and a new life. The tradition of celebrating Nauryz in Kazakh culture has never been limited to one day. Since 2024, Nauryznama has been celebrated in Kazakhstan on March 14 at the initiative of the President. Each of the ten days is dedicated to a specific theme and values reflecting the richness and diversity of Kazakhstan’s culture and society.
